„Intel 4040” változatai közötti eltérés

[ellenőrzött változat][ellenőrzött változat]
Tartalom törölve Tartalom hozzáadva
a Informatikai portál AWB
JWbot (vitalap | szerkesztései)
a Bot: Idézetsablonok frissítése
3. sor:
| logó = KL_Intel_D4040.jpg
| logóaláírás = Egy Intel D4040 mikroprocesszor
| gyártás = 1974–1981<ref name="cpushack_prods">{{cite web | url = http://www.cpushack.com/life-cycle-of-cpu.html | title = The Life Cycle of a CPU | accessyearaccessdate = 2012 | year = 2005 | publisher = CPUShack.Net | language = angol }}</ref>
| gyártó = [[Intel]]
| max cpu órajel = 500 kHz – 740 kHz
17. sor:
| weboldal =
}}<!-- volt: [[Kép:KL Intel D4040.jpg|bélyegkép|jobbra|250px|Intel 4040]] -->
Az '''[[Intel]] 4040''' a [[Intel 4004|4004]]-es utódja, az [[MCS-4]] családba tartozik illetve az [[MCS-40]] lapkakészlet tagja. [[1974]]-ben mutatták be. Az elődjéhez hasonlóan 4 bites és 10μm-es szilíciumkapus PMOS technológiával készült. Elődjével összehasonlítva 14 új utasítást, nagyobb (8 szintes) vermet, 8 új regisztert és megszakítási rendszert kapott, a programtár méretét 4 KiB-ről 8 KiB-ra növelték benne. Több mint 3000 [[tranzisztor]]ból<ref>{{cite web | url=http://www.cpu-collection.de/?l0=co&l1=Intel&l2=4040 | title= Intel 4040 | accessyearaccessdate= 2012 | year= 2003–2012 | work= Intel chip classes | publisher= cpu-collection.de | language=angol}}</ref> áll és körülbelül {{szám|60000}} utasítás végrehajtására képes másodpercenként, {{szám|92000}} utasítás végrehajtására egyszavas (nyolcbites) utasítások esetén.<ref name="cpuworld4040">{{cite web | url = http://www.cpu-world.com/CPUs/4040/index.html | title = Intel 4040 (i4040) microprocessor family | accessyearaccessdate = 2012 | author = Gennadiy Shvets | year = 2003–2010 | publisher = cpu-world.com | language = angol }}</ref> Utasításkészlete főleg a [[BCD]] aritmetikát támogatja.
 
Főleg játékokban alkalmazták, valamint beágyazott alkalmazásokban: műszerekbe, POS-terminálokba, fejlesztő- és felügyelőberendezésekbe került beépítésre. Az [[1970-es évek]] elején forgalmazott Intellec 4/Mod 40 (Intellec 4/40) fejlesztőrendszer processzora is Intel 4040-es volt.<ref>{{cite web | url = http://www.old-computers.com/museum/computer.asp?c=754 | title = Intel Intellec Series | accessyearaccessdate = 2012 | publisher = old-computers.com | language = angol }}</ref>
 
Gyártását egészen [[1981]]-ig<ref name="cpushack_prods" /> folytatták, főleg a [[Fülöp-szigetek]]en készült.
47. sor:
A processzor egy négybites kétirányú busszal rendelkezik, ezek a D0-D3 kivezetések. Az adatok és a címek is ezen a buszon közlekednek. A címek 8 bitesek, az adatok 4 bitesek. A 4040 processzorra épülő rendszerekben megkülönböztetik a [[ROM]] és [[RAM]] memóriákat; a címzést még a 2 "CM ROM" és 4 "CM RAM" memóriabank-kiválasztó vonal segíti.
 
A processzor az adatmemóriát a programmemóriától eltérően kezeli. Az adatmemória mérete '''640 byte''', az adathozzáférés az I/O portokhoz hasonlóan történik; egy utasítás beírja a processzorba a memóriarekesz címét, és a rákövetkező író vagy olvasó utasítás az akkumulátorba, vagy abból a memóriába írja az adatot.<ref name="Intel4040mparch">{{cite web | url = http://www.cpu-world.com/Arch/4040.html | title = Intel 4040 microprocessor architecture | accessyearaccessdate = 2012 | author = Gennadiy Shvets | year = 2003–2010 | publisher = cpu-world.com | language = angol }}</ref>
 
A processzor [[ALU]]-ja 4 bites, ennek bemenete egy akkumulátor és egy ideiglenes regiszter. A műveleteknél kezeli a decimális kiigazítást, és az átvitelbit (''carry'') ki van vezetve a processzor "CY" lábára.
61. sor:
A processzor képes egy kívülről jövő programmegszakítási kérelmet kezelni (INT, INT ACK lábak), amely után a programok szabályosan folytatódnak.
 
Utasításszinten és elektromos jellemzőiben is kompatibilis elődjével, a 4004-es processzorral. A processzor disszipációja 1 Watt, kétfázisú külső órajelet igényel.<ref>{{cite web | url = http://www.edgar-elsen.de/4040.pdf | title = 4040 - Single Chip 4-bit P-channel Microprocessor | accessyearaccessdate = 2012 | author = Intel | format = pdf | publisher = Intel | pages = 11-13 | language = angol }}</ref>
== Támogató áramkörök ==
*4201 – órajelgenerátor, 500-től 740 kHz-ig, 4—5,185 MHz-es kristályokkal
77. sor:
== Források ==
{{commonskat|Intel 4040}}
* {{cite web | url = http://www.edgar-elsen.de/4040.pdf | title = 4040 - Single Chip 4-bit P-channel Microprocessor | accessyearaccessdate = 2012 | author = Intel | format = pdf | publisher = Intel | pages = | language = angol }}
 
== További információk ==
A lap eredeti címe: „https://hu.wikipedia.org/wiki/Intel_4040